Rohan Closed Beta Review

Closed Beta (Mar 17th, 2008)
This game looks amazing and I think anyone will be able to pick it up and play.
Human Knight: These are the human race type class. While most people dont like them becuase of the weaker stat types, in this game you dont have to worrk about that.
Human Knight Defender: A brute of a solider, they are often the center of a battle party due to their strengthened defense. This makes them perfect tanks. The other thing that backs this up is their ability to cast many stun spells.
Guardian: These steadfast warriors boast refined attacks skills. They can successfully reach their targets even if well-protected, but what makes these true warriors is their combo skills. With each hit the damage can increase.
Elf Healer: These elf healers spend their time in the back of the party making sure that you dont die. They come with many healing and buff spells. When pu to the test they can also use powerfull magical attacks to fend for themselves
Priest: Specializing in healing and protection using a range of powerful magic spells. They assist by buffing the party members so they can better fight.
Templar: Quite the aggressor, they are more of the fighting type healers who only use their magic on themselves. If needed they can be used in a party but wont be as much help as the Priest.
Half Elf: Offsprings from the Human and Elf, these forest-dwellers are masters of ranged combat. Be it bow or arrow or mechanical crossbow, their proficiency is unmatched. They are able to shoot from the farthest distance by useing spells that help increase the distance.
Ranger: Well versed on the crossbow, Rangers dominate their opponents with swift and precise arrow and dagger attacks. By using corssbows they attack slower but with thier powerfull attacking skills it dose not matter much.
Scout: Masters of multi-targeting with their bows and magic, they often choose to fight all enemies at once rather then one at a time. By using a bow their damage is not that great, but with many AOE(area of effect) skills and fast shooting they can take out monsters just as well and the ranger if not better.
Dhan: Assassin Every game needs one of these, and most have them. These killing machines are serpentine in their deadlines. Because of their bias for butchery, they are the most feared, and despised, class in Rohan. Dhans can acquire experience by killing other players rather then completing quests if they choose. This class is why some people stop playing the game.
Avenger: They can achieve invisibility with skills and their super quick attacks can take out enemies in no time. By the time you see them, your eyes may no longer be connected to your face!
Predator: The quickest of the Dhans, they deal blows so swiftly that anyone within striking distance may not even be able to take a single swing before death. Their attack distance is not very far. Becuase of this archers and mages have a good chance of winning against them.
